Background of the Case

A$AP Rocky, the famous American rapper whose real name is Rakim Athelaston Mayers, pleaded not guilty on Monday to felony charges of assault with a semiautomatic firearm. He is accused of shooting fellow rapper and former friend A$AP Relli, real name Terell Ephron, during an altercation in Hollywood in November 2021 [1].

A$AP Rocky and A$AP Relli were once friends who grew up together in Harlem, but had a falling out. Relli sued Rocky in August 2022, claiming the rapper lured him to an location in Hollywood, where two men approached and fired shots at him. Relli was slightly injured in the shooting [2].

Rocky was arrested in April 2022 in connection with the shooting. He posted bail and had remained free until now. Rocky has claimed he was never at the scene of the shooting [3].

Not Guilty Plea and Impending Trial

Flanked by his legal team, A$AP Rocky pleaded not guilty to two counts of assault with a firearm in a Los Angeles courtroom on Monday [4]. He maintains his innocence and insists he was never present at the scene of the 2021 shooting involving A$AP Relli.

Jury selection for Rocky’s trial will begin on Monday, January 16, with opening arguments expected later in the week [5]. The trial is anticipated to last about two weeks [6].

If convicted on both charges, the 34-year-old rapper faces a maximum sentence of nine years in state prison for each count [7].
